Concrete foundation sealing services involve applying specialized protective coatings or sealants to the surface of a building’s foundation. This process helps create a barrier against moisture, water intrusion, and other environmental elements that can compromise the integrity of the foundation. Professional contractors typically assess the condition of the existing foundation, clean the surface thoroughly, and then apply the appropriate sealant to ensure even coverage and maximum protection. The goal is to extend the lifespan of the foundation by preventing common issues related to water damage and deterioration.
Sealing a concrete foundation addresses several common problems associated with moisture infiltration. Water seepage can lead to basement flooding, mold growth, and structural weakening over time. Additionally, freeze-thaw cycles can cause cracks and surface damage, which may worsen if moisture penetrates the concrete. By sealing the foundation, property owners can reduce the risk of these issues, helping to maintain a dry, stable, and structurally sound building environment. Proper sealing can also improve indoor air quality by preventing mold and mildew caused by excess humidity.

Material and Preparation Costs - The cost for sealing concrete foundations typically ranges from $1 to $3 per square foot. For a standard 1,000-square-foot foundation, expenses can vary between $1,000 and $3,000 depending on surface condition and materials used.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for sealing services gener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our. The total labor cost depends on the size of the foundation and the complexity of the application process.
Sealing Product Prices - The price of sealing products can range from $20 to $50 per gallon. Larger projects may require multiple gallons, influencing the overall material costs significantly.
Additional Services and Repairs - Any necessary surface repairs or prep work can add $200 to $600 to the total cost. These extra services ensure proper adhesion and long-lasting sealing results.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is concrete foundation sealing? Concrete foundation sealing involves applying protective coatings or sealants to prevent water infiltration and reduce damage caused by moisture and cracks.
Why should I consider sealing my foundation? Sealing can help protect the foundation from water damage, reduce cracking, and extend the lifespan of the structure.
How often should foundation sealing be performed? The frequency of sealing depends on the condition of the existing sealant and environmental factors, but typically every few years is recommended.
What types of sealants are used for foundation sealing? Common sealants include waterproof coatings, epoxy-based sealants, and elastomeric sealants designed for concrete surfaces.
